| #!/usr/bin/env python3 | ||||
| # -*- coding: utf-8 -*- | ||||
| """ | ||||
| Name: Video2X Image Cleaner | ||||
| Author: BrianPetkovsek | ||||
| Author: K4YT3X | ||||
| Date Created: March 24, 2019 | ||||
| Last Modified: March 24, 2019 | ||||
| 
 | ||||
| Description: This class is to remove the extracted frames | ||||
| that have already been upscaled. | ||||
| """ | ||||
| 
 | ||||
| import os | ||||
| import threading | ||||
| import time | ||||
| 
 | ||||
| 
 | ||||
| class ImageCleaner(threading.Thread): | ||||
|     """ Video2X Image Cleaner | ||||
| 
 | ||||
|     This class creates an object that keeps track of extracted | ||||
|     frames that has already been upscaled and are not needed | ||||
|     anymore. It then deletes them to save disk space. | ||||
| 
 | ||||
|     Extends: | ||||
|         threading.Thread | ||||
|     """ | ||||
| 
 | ||||
|     def __init__(self, input_folder, output_folder, num_threads): | ||||
|         threading.Thread.__init__(self) | ||||
|         self.input_folder = input_folder | ||||
|         self.output_folder = output_folder | ||||
|         self.num_threads = num_threads | ||||
|         self.running = False | ||||
| 
 | ||||
|     def run(self): | ||||
|         """ Run image cleaner | ||||
|         """ | ||||
|         self.running = True | ||||
| 
 | ||||
|         while self.running: | ||||
|             self.remove_upscaled_frames() | ||||
|             time.sleep(1) | ||||
| 
 | ||||
|     def stop(self): | ||||
|         """ Stop the image cleaner | ||||
|         """ | ||||
|         self.running = False | ||||
|         self.join() | ||||
| 
 | ||||
|     def remove_upscaled_frames(self): | ||||
|         """ remove frames that have already been upscaled | ||||
| 
 | ||||
|         This method compares the files in the extracted frames | ||||
|         folder with the upscaled frames folder, and removes | ||||
|         the frames that has already been upscaled. | ||||
|         """ | ||||
| 
 | ||||
|         # list all images in the extracted frames | ||||
|         output_frames = [f for f in os.listdir(self.output_folder) if os.path.isfile(os.path.join(self.output_folder, f))] | ||||
| 
 | ||||
|         # compare and remove frames downscaled images that finished being upscaled | ||||
|         # within each thread's  extracted frames folder | ||||
|         for i in range(self.num_threads): | ||||
|             dir_path = os.path.join(self.input_folder, str(i)) | ||||
| 
 | ||||
|             # for each file within all the folders | ||||
|             for f in os.listdir(dir_path): | ||||
|                 file_path = os.path.join(dir_path, f) | ||||
| 
 | ||||
|                 # if file also exists in the output folder, then the file | ||||
|                 # has already been processed, thus not needed anymore | ||||
|                 if os.path.isfile(file_path) and f in output_frames: | ||||
|                     os.remove(file_path) | ||||
|                     output_frames.remove(f) | ||||
